Minutes — Management Meeting, Brantveil Motors

Attendees: Olen, Marisa, Dev. Main item: warranty costs on the Skelter line are running 18% over budget, mostly gearbox claims. Marisa will push the supplier for a rework credit; Olen to tighten claim approvals. Quick wins expected by next month. Before we closed, Dev shared the following.

internal memo for yafof-tageg: Lamionix Works plans to raise the Briix list price by 9 percent in October.

Subject: Memtrace cut-over complete

Team,

Cut-over to Memtrace v2 for GPU memory profiling finished last night. Old v1 agents are disabled; any tickets referencing v1 dashboards should be closed as resolved-by-migration. Sampling overhead is now under 2% and allocation traces include kernel names. Known gap: profiles older than 30 days were not migrated. Point customers at the v2 docs for setup questions. For reference when troubleshooting, the agent now runs with the following configuration.

settings of bagaf-bawip:
[aldax]
port = 5000
region = south-4
host = aldax.brasklabs.corp
team = brivan
timeout_ms = 2000
retries = 2

## Deep-link routing hiccups

If users report that Lanternly app links dump them on the home screen instead of the right page, the route-map cache has probably gone stale. Flush it from the admin panel first — that fixes most cases. If not, you'll need to peek at the routing table directly using the connection string below.

primary connection of kagef-yagug = redis://druath_svc:vN@db-e0f5.ordinsys.internal:5432/olidor